Types of Commercial Door Hinges
A commercial door hinge specialist will use various types of hinges tailored to different applications. Here are some common types:
| Hinge Type | Description | Applications |
|---|---|---|
| Butt Hinges | Simple and robust; can bear heavy weights. | Entry and interior doors |
| Constant Hinges | Run the whole length of the door, distributing weight. | Heavy-duty doors |
| Pivot Hinges | Permit doors to pivot from a single point. | Center-hinged doors in stores |
| Spring Hinges | Instantly closes the door after it is opened. | Fire doors |
| Piano Hinges | Long hinge that supplies stability throughout larger doors. | Pianos, cabinets, and heavy doors |

FAQs About Commercial Door Hinge Specialists
1. What is the lifespan of a commercial door hinge?
The life expectancy varies based upon usage and material but can vary from 5 to 20 years. Routine maintenance can extend their life.
2. Can I install hinges myself?
While some hinges can be set up by helpful people, it is advised to employ a specialist for high-traffic locations to ensure security and compliance.
3. How frequently should commercial door hinges be inspected?
It's advisable to inspect hinges at least every year, however high-traffic places may require more frequent examinations.
4. What materials are best for commercial door hinges?
Stainless steel and brass are popular options due to their resilience and resistance to rust and corrosion.
